View Revisions: Issue #352

Summary 0000352: +Склад - Форма Заказа/Накладной/Счета - новое поле Сумма Бонуса
Revision 2012-07-05 14:11 by ruslan
Description Сделай рядом с полем %Бонуса поле Сумма бонуса.
Логика заполнения такая:
- если заполняется поле %Бонуса, то поле Сумма закрывается от изменений;
- если заполняется поле Сумма бонуса, то поле %Бонуса закрывается от изменений.
Соответственно при сохранении заполняется в базе заполненное поле в форме.
Revision 2012-07-05 18:09 by ruslan
Description Сделай рядом с полем %Бонуса поле Сумма бонуса - это поле в БД не храниться и нужно только для калькуляции %Бонуса.
Логика заполнения/редактирования такая:
- если заполняется поле %Бонуса, то поле Сумма закрывается от изменений;
- если заполняется поле Сумма бонуса, то поле %Бонуса закрывается от изменений, там отображается Сумма бонуса - Сумма заказа * %Бонуса/100
При сохранении нового Заказа Сумма бонуса пересчитывается в %Бонуса(Сумма бонуса/Сумму Заказа * 100%), если поле %Бонуса пустое, или в процессе редактирования менялось поле Сумма Бонуса. Если менялось поле %Бонуса, то оно непосредственно заноситься в БД.
При открытии формы поле "Сумма бонуса" заполнять автоматом Сумма заказа * %Бонуса/100.

Revision 2012-07-05 14:11 by ruslan
Additional Information
Revision 2012-07-05 18:09 by ruslan
Additional Information В форму для Редактирования Данных по Доверенности(Кнопка на панели инструментов на закладке Заказы без Хинта), добавить поля % Бонуса, Сумма Бонуса, с такой же логикой.
Revision 2012-07-05 18:10 by ruslan
Additional Information В форму для Редактирования Данных по Доверенности(Кнопка на панели инструментов на закладке Заказы без Хинта, которая открывает форму для внесения данных по Доверенности в Заказ), добавить поля % Бонуса, Сумма Бонуса, с такой же логикой.